The Vaiehu marae consists of large raised coral slabs, some of which were dedicated to the gods of fishing. According to legend, the guardian of the marae installed a stone fish in the coral formwork to invoke the generosity of the gods. It is the only national marae of Maupiti; nine kings of the Havi'i, Mangai and Mangarongaro islands were crowned there. Unfortunately, the site is of little interest today: a stele is indeed present with many explanations, but it should have been translated for the popa'as!
